Legal and Regulatory Requirements
1. Business Registration and Licensing: Before commencing operations, it is essential to register your business with the appropriate state and federal authorities. Depending on your location, this may involve obtaining a business license and registering for a tax identification number. Additionally, specific licenses may be required for businesses involved in the pharmaceutical sector, particularly those handling controlled substances or sensitive materials.
2. Regulatory Compliance with FDA: In the United States, the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) oversees the pharmaceutical industry, including the production of seals and packaging materials. It is vital to ensure that any seals or packaging materials comply with FDA regulations, particularly those related to Good Manufacturing Practices (GMP). Familiarize yourself with Title 21 of the Code of Federal Regulations (CFR), which outlines the standards for manufacturing processes.
3. ISO Certification: Obtaining ISO certification, particularly ISO 9001 for quality management systems, can enhance the credibility of your business. While not mandatory, this certification demonstrates a commitment to quality and continuous improvement, which is critical in the pharmaceutical industry.
4.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S): If your business involves the use of chemicals or materials that may pose a risk, it is essential to maintain and provide Material Safety Data Sheets (MSDS) for all materials used in the sealing process. This documentation informs employees and customers about the hazards associated with the materials and appropriate safety measures.
5. Environmental Regulations: Compliance with environmental regulations is essential, particularly if your business will generate waste or emissions. Familiarize yourself with the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) guidelines, as well as local regulations regarding waste disposal, air quality, and water usage.
6. Health and Safety Standards: Adhering to Occupational Safety and Health Administration (OSHA) standards is critical for ensuring a safe working environment. This includes proper training for employees on safety procedures, the use of personal protective equipment (PPE), and regular safety audits to minimize workplace hazards.
7. Intellectual Property Protection: If your business involves innovative sealing technologies or proprietary processes, consider securing intellectual property rights through patents or trademarks. This protection can help maintain a competitive edge and safeguard your business innovations.
8. Quality Control and Documentation: Implementing robust quality control measures and maintaining thorough documentation of all processes, from raw material sourcing to final product testing, is essential. This documentation is crucial for regulatory audits and can help ensure that your products meet the required standards.
9. Insurance and Liability: Securing appropriate insurance coverage, such as general liability insurance and product liability insurance, is vital to protect your business from potential lawsuits or claims resulting from product failures or safety issues. By understanding and adhering to these legal and regulatory requirements, you can build a solid foundation for a pharmaceutical processing seal business that prioritizes safety, quality, and compliance. It is advisable to consult with legal and regulatory experts familiar with the pharmaceutical industry to navigate these complexities effectively.
Financing Options
1. Personal Savings: Many entrepreneurs begin by using their own savings to fund the startup costs. This approach can help avoid debt and retain full ownership of the business. However, it’s important to assess personal financial stability and the potential risks involved.
2. Bank Loans: Traditional bank loans are a common financing option for small businesses. Entrepreneurs can apply for a business loan or a line of credit. A solid business plan and good credit history will be essential to securing these loans. Banks typically require detailed financial projections and collateral.
3. Small Business Administration (SBA) Loans: The SBA offers various loan programs designed to support small businesses. These loans often come with lower interest rates and longer repayment terms than conventional bank loans. Entrepreneurs should check if they qualify for an SBA 7(a) loan or other specific programs that may apply to manufacturing or processing businesses.
4. Investors and Venture Capital: Attracting investors or venture capital can provide significant funding for a startup. These investors may seek equity in the business in exchange for their financial support. A compelling pitch, complete with a thorough business plan and market analysis, will be necessary to entice potential investors.
5. Grants: Various government and private organizations offer grants for businesses in the pharmaceutical sector, especially those focusing on innovation or public health. While grants do not require repayment, they often come with specific eligibility criteria and application processes that can be competitive.
6. Crowdfunding: Platforms like Kickstarter or Indiegogo allow entrepreneurs to raise small amounts of money from a large number of people. This method not only provides funding but also helps validate the business idea and build a customer base early on. A well-crafted campaign with a clear value proposition can attract backers.
7. Equipment Financing: If capital is primarily needed for purchasing equipment, consider equipment financing options. These loans are specifically designed to help businesses acquire machinery, and the equipment itself often serves as collateral, making it easier to secure financing.
8. Business Incubators and Accelerators: Joining a business incubator or accelerator program can provide not only funding but also mentorship and networking opportunities. These programs may offer seed funding or access to investors in exchange for equity or participation in their program. Each financing option comes with its own advantages and challenges, and it’s essential to carefully evaluate which combination best aligns with your business goals and financial situation. A well-prepared business plan that outlines your strategy, market analysis, and financial projections will be crucial in attracting the right type of financing.

Marketing and Sales Strategies
1. Identify Target Markets: Begin by identifying the primary customers for your seals, such as pharmaceutical manufacturers, contract manufacturing organizations, and research laboratories. Understanding their specific needs will help tailor your marketing messages and product offerings.
2. Develop a Unique Value Proposition: Highlight what sets your seals apart from competitors. This could include superior materials, compliance with industry regulations, customizable options, or advanced sealing technologies. A compelling value proposition will resonate with potential customers and can be a decisive factor in their purchasing decisions.
3. Leverage Digital Marketing: Create a robust online presence through a professional website that showcases your products, company information, and success stories. Utilize search engine optimization (SEO) techniques to improve visibility in search results. Additionally, consider content marketing strategies, such as blogs or whitepapers on relevant topics like sealing technology advancements or regulatory compliance, to position your business as an industry authority.
4. Utilize Social Media and Industry Platforms: Engage with your audience on professional social media platforms like LinkedIn. Share industry insights, product updates, and case studies that demonstrate your expertise. Participating in industry-specific forums and groups can also help build relationships with potential customers and partners.
5. Network at Industry Events: Attend trade shows, conferences, and networking events related to the pharmaceutical industry. These venues provide opportunities to showcase your products, meet potential clients, and learn about industry trends. Consider setting up a booth, giving presentations, or participating in panel discussions to enhance visibility.
6. Build Strategic Partnerships: Collaborate with other companies in the pharmaceutical sector, such as equipment manufacturers or raw material suppliers, to create integrated solutions that can attract more customers. Partnering can also enhance credibility and expand your reach in the market.
7. Implement a Direct Sales Approach: Develop a dedicated sales team that understands the technical aspects of your seals and can effectively communicate their benefits to potential customers. Equip your sales team with comprehensive training and resources to address customer inquiries and objections confidently.
8. Offer Exceptional Customer Service: Providing excellent customer support can lead to repeat business and referrals. Ensure that your team is responsive, knowledgeable, and attentive to customer needs. Consider implementing feedback mechanisms to continuously improve your offerings based on customer experiences.
9. Focus on Compliance and Certifications: In the pharmaceutical industry, adherence to regulatory standards is paramount. Highlight any certifications your products hold (such as ISO or FDA compliance) in your marketing materials. This can build trust and reassure customers of the quality and reliability of your seals.
10. Utilize Email Marketing: Develop an email marketing campaign to keep potential and current customers informed about new products, industry news, and special promotions. Segment your audience to tailor messages that resonate with different customer groups based on their interests and needs. By employing these strategies, a pharmaceutical processing seal business can effectively position itself in the market, attract a loyal customer base, and foster growth in a competitive landscape.
